Transaction fa26bf7c3f37462d1eb1271db406a65700127f49da32555599154d83195f3433
1 Input
1 Output
-
fa26bf7c3f37462d1eb1271db406a65700127f49da32555599154d83195f3433:0
- value
- 7517588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3f1c2bd1e86a769f2401ef4900d7672c8bf61feb OP_EQUAL
- address
- 37SiEzk88Jc6xG3qotmLZ36ZWyL72Nnw3W